For my BIL's wedding i made 4 joras (i wanted a couple extra cos we had Eid and wedding's to attend when we came back) & i brought one heavy sari from my own wedding...so 5 outfits overall. All my wedding clothes shopping was done in Rawalpindi. I can send u pics on private message if u want. I wore the sari on the barat.
On the mehndi i had two options - my MIL made me one that was ash white with navy blue velvet borders...light kaam on the neckline and small kaam all over. It was in the flowy frock style...pretty simple. We got it made from one of the shops on Murree Road in Rawalpindi...it was next to Mohsin & Son's...i believe it was called Taj Mahal. I would not reccomend this place unless ur really specific about the style and design of ur dress. We had wanted something completely different than what the guy made...the kaam was far too little and the dress overall was really simple and bland for a mehndi. However, we didn't have time for alterations and arguing so we just went with it...in the end, it did look nice. We paid 24k for the dress. The second dress my mom made me from the same area...store was Khan Variety. It was red & gold... stunning..cost us 32k. I ended up wearing the one my MIL got me cos well...u know. For walima, i wore a sky blue maxi-gown with light kaam on the front and back...got it from Mohsin & Sons...it was GORGEOUS...cost us 24k. I got another one from here that was tea pink and fuschia...it was a gown with sharara... i never had a chance to wear it however. That one cost us 28k.
Overall - i think anything goes in terms of fashion. I wanted to be different and wear a sari on the barat cos no one else was...and i just find it elegant. Plus my sari wasn't from Pakistan, it was Indian so the kaam/sari was amazing lol. Had i gone during better weather i would have thoroughly enjoyed shopping and taken my time to really be nitpicky.
